body{
    margin:0px;
    padding:0px;
    text-align: center;
    font-size: 12px;
    font-family:'ËÎÌå',Times New Roman,Verdana, Helvetica, Arial, Sans-Serif;
    background-repeat: repeat-x; 
    background-color:#FFF;
}
td,div{
   font-size:12px;
   line-height:140%;
   margin: 0px;
   padding: 0px;
   color:#000000;
}
p {font-size: 12px}
img{	
   border:0px;
}
form{
   margin: 0px;
   padding: 0px;
}
ul{
   margin: 0px;
   padding: 0px;
}
li{
   margin: 0px;
   padding: 0px;
}
a:link{
   text-decoration:none;
   color:#000000;
}
a:visited{
   text-decoration:none;
   color:#000000;
}
a:hover{
   text-decoration:none;
   color:#FF6633;
}
a:active{
   text-decoration:none;
   color:#FF6201;
}
a:focus{
   text-decoration: none;
   color:#ff6600;
}
.input{

}
.thidden{display:none;}
#allbody{
    width:100%;
    height:100%;
    text-align:center;
    background-color:#E6E7E8;
}
#container{
    width:100%;
    width:expression(document.documentElement.clientWidth <= 1024? "1003px": (document.documentElement.clientWidth >= 1200? "1200px": "auto") );
    min-width:1003px;
    max-width:1200px;
    max-width:100%!important;
    *max-width:1200px;
    _max-width:1200px;
    height:100%;
    text-align:center;    
    background-color:#FFFFFF;
    margin-left:0px;
    margin-left:0%!important;
    *margin-left:0px;
    _margin-left:0px;
}
.red{color:#FF0000;}
.blue1{color:#018AD0;}
/*********ÉÏ²ãAJAX**********/
#skword{
     z-index:999;
     position:absolute;
     width:290px;
     float:left;
     left:119px;
     top:104px;
     display:none;
     overflow:hidden;
     border:1px solid #7F9DB9;
     background-color:#FFFFFF;
}
.skw_link{
     width:290px;
     height:14px;
     *height:16px;
     _height:14px;
    
     background-color:#FFFFFF;
     padding-top:2px;
     padding-bottom:2px;
     cursor:hand;
}
.skw_suggest{
     width:290px;
     height:14px;
     *height:16px;
     _height:14px;
     
     background-color:#D9FFDB;
     padding-top:2px;
     padding-bottom:2px;
     cursor:hand;
}
#skw{
     width:230px;
     float:left;
     text-align:left;
     padding-left:3px;
}
#skw_num{
     width:50px;
     float:right;
     text-align:right;
     color:#FD407A;
     padding-right:3px;
}
#usrmsg{
     width:230px;
     height:0px;
     position:absolute;
     z-index:9999;
     border:1px solid #6D93C8;
     background-color:#FFFFFF;
     display:none;
     text-align:center;
     vertical-align:middle;
     padding-top:38px;
}

#usrmsg a:link,#usrmsg a:visited{color:#0000FF;}
#loadword{
    z-index:99;
    position:absolute;
    width:200px;
    height:30px;
    padding-top:10px;
    left:50%;
    top:50%;
    text-align:center;
    margin-top:-15px;
    margin-left:-100px;
    border:1px solid #28A541;
    background-color:#DFF1E3;
}
#loadingword{
    z-index:999;
    position:absolute;
    width:100px;
    height:30px;
    padding-top:10px;
    left:50%;
    top:50%;
    text-align:center;
    margin-top:-15px;
    margin-left:-100px;
    border:1px solid #28A541;
    background-color:#DFF1E3;
    /*display:none;*/
}
#kfacc{
    z-index:9999;
    position:absolute;
    width:401px;
    height:124px;
    left:50%;
    top:50%;
    text-align:center;
    margin-top:-62px;
    margin-left:-200px;
    display:none;
}
#kfacciframe{
    z-index:90;
    position:absolute;
    width:401px;
    height:124px;
    left:50%;
    top:50%;
    text-align:center;
    margin-top:-62px;
    margin-left:-168px;
    *margin-left:-200px;
    _margin-left:-168px;
    display:none;
}
#kfacciframe iframe{
    width:401px;
    height:124px;
    float:left;
    border:none;
}
#kfacc #kfbg{
    width:401px;
    height:124px;
    float:left;
    background: url(../images/public/kf_on_bg.gif) no-repeat top;
}
#kfacc #offkfbg{
    width:401px;
    height:124px;
    float:left;
    background: url(../images/public/kf_off_bg.gif) no-repeat top;
}
#kfacc #kfmsg{
    width:336px;
    height:100%;
    float:left;
    margin-left:64px;
    margin-top:40px;
}
#kfacc .onmessage{
    width:100%;
    height:24px;
    float:left;
    text-align:left;
}
#kfacc .onaccs{
    width:80%;
    height:24px;
    float:left;
    text-align:right;
}
/**********°æ±¾V1***********/
#notice{
    width:80%;
    height:100%;
    float:left;
    text-align:left; 
    margin-left:5%;
    margin-left:10%!important;
    _margin-left:5%;
    margin-top:3px;
}
#notice  ul {
	width:100%;
	FLOAT: left;
}
#notice  li {
	width:100%;DISPLAY: inline; FLOAT: left; BACKGROUND-COLOR:#FFFEE2;BACKGROUND-IMAGE: url(../images/public_v1/ic_bg.png); MARGIN-LEFT: 0px; OVERFLOW: hidden; LINE-HEIGHT: 20px; BACKGROUND-REPEAT: no-repeat; HEIGHT: 20px;padding-left:20px;padding-top:3px;WHITE-SPACE: nowrap;text-align:left;cursor:hand;border:1px solid #FFCA80; 
}
#notice .titbg {
	BACKGROUND-POSITION:  -430px -20px
}


#header_logo{
    width:100%;
    height:70px;
    float:left;
    background-color:#FFFFFF;
    margin-bottom:0px;   
    /*background: url(../images/public_v1/all_bg_long.gif) no-repeat bottom; */
}

#header_logo #logo{
    width:30%;
    height:62px;
    float:left;
    padding-top:8px;
    font-size:12px;
    font-family:'ËÎÌå',Times New Roman,Verdana, Helvetica, Arial, Sans-Serif;
    
}
#header_logo #daohang{
    width:70%;
    height:70px;
    float:left;
    text-align:left;
    /*background: url(../images/public_v1/daohang_bg.gif) no-repeat right bottom; */
}
#daohang #dh_txt{
    width:90%;
    height:32px;
    float:left;
    text-align:right;
    padding-top:8px; 
}
#daohang #oth_txt{
    width:90%;
    height:22px;
    float:left;
    text-align:right;
    padding-top:8px;   
}

#searchMenu{
    width:100%;
    height:44px;
    float:left;
    text-align:left;
    background: url(../images/public_v1/search_bg_v1.gif) repeat-x top;
}
#searchMenu #search_l{
    width:74%;
    height:30px;
    line-height:32px;
    float:left;
    text-align:left;
    padding-left:34px;
    padding-top:14px;
    color:#FFFFFF;
    overflow:hidden;
}
#search_l a:link,#search_l a:visited{color:#FFF;}
#searchMenu #search_r{
    width:20%;
    height:26px;
    float:right;
    text-align:right;
    padding-right:10px;
    padding-top:18px;
    word-spacing:10px;
}
#MenuList{
    width:100%;
    height:30px;
    float:left;
    text-align:left;
    margin-top:-72px;
}
#MenuList #menu{
    width:70%;
    height:30px;
    float:right;
    text-align:left;
}
#menu #menu_txt{
    width:100%;
    height:30px;
    float:left;
    text-align:left;
}
#menu_txt #dh_g{
    width:530px;
    height:30px;
    float:left;
    text-align:left;
    background: url(../images/public_v1/dh_mid_bg.gif) repeat-x bottom;
}
#menu_txt #dh_l{
    width:530px;
    height:30px;
    float:left;
    text-align:left;
    background: url(../images/public_v1/dh_left_bg.gif) no-repeat left bottom;
}
#menu_txt #dh_r{
    width:530px;
    height:30px;
    float:left;
    text-align:left;
    background: url(../images/public_v1/dh_right_bg.gif) no-repeat right bottom;
}
#dh_r ul{
    width:510px;
    height:30px;
    float:left;
    margin-left:5px;
}
#dh_r li{
    width:80px;
    *width:80px;
    _width:78px;
    height:20px;
    *height:10px;
    _height:10px;
    float:left;
    text-align:center;
    padding-top:10px;
    font-size:14px;
    font-weight:normal;
    list-style-type:none;
    word-spacing:6px;
    
}
#dh_r .separate{
    width:5px;
    float:left;
    font-weight:normal;
    text-align:center;
}       
#longbnr{
    width:100%;
    height:60px;
    float:left;
    background-color:#FFFFFF;  
    background: url(../images/temp/temp_ac12.gif) no-repeat top; 
    margin-bottom:0px;
    display:block;
}
#longbnr #space_bnr{width:100%;height:60px;float:left;cursor:hand;text-algin:center;}
#footer{
    width:100%;
    height:100%;
    float:left;
    background-color:#FFFFFF;
    margin-top:10px;
    border-top:1px solid #BEBEBE;
}
#footer #helpMenu{
    width:100%;
    height:120px;
    text-align:center;
    background: url(../images/public_v1/callphone400.gif) no-repeat left top;
}
#helpMenu #hMenu{
    width:70%;
    height:100%;
    text-align:center;
    margin-left:14%;
    margin-left:25%!important;
    *margin-left:0px;
    _margin-left:14%;
    float:left;
    padding-top:10px;
}
#hMenu #hMenuList{
    width:20%;
    height:100%;
    text-align:left;
    float:left;
}
#hMenuList .tit{
    width:100%;
    float:left;
    font-size:14px;
    height:20px;
}
#hMenuList .txt{
    width:100%;
    float:left;
    font-size:12px;
    height:18px;
    color:#656565;
}
#footer #FriendLinkMenu{
    width:99%;
    height:100%;
    text-align:left;
    border:1px solid #BFBFBF;
    margin-bottom:10px;
}
#FriendLinkMenu #fl_lbofy{
    width:10%;
    float:left;
    text-align:right;
    font-size:14px;
    font-weight:bold;
    padding-top:10px;
}
#FriendLinkMenu #fl_rbofy{
    width:90%;
    height:100%;
    float:left;
    text-align:left;
    font-size:12px;
}
#fl_rbofy #fl_txt{
    width:100%;
    float:left;
    text-align:left;
    font-size:12px;
}
#fl_txt a:link,#fl_txt a:visited{color:#7C7C7C;}
#fl_rbofy #fl_img{
    width:100%;
    float:left;
    text-align:left;
    font-size:12px;
}
#fl_txt div,#fl_img div{
    padding:5px;
    float:left;
    margin-left:5px;
    margin-top:5px;
}
#footer #footerMenu{
    width:100%;
    height:100%;
    text-align:center;
    background-color:#1E926D;
    float:left;
    padding-top:10px;
    padding-bottom:10px;
    color:#FFFFFF;
}
#footer #linkMenu{
    width:100%;
    height:100%;
    text-align:center;
    float:left;
}
#footer #friendlink{
    width:100%;
    height:100%;
    text-align:center;
    float:left; 
}
.txt a:link,.txt a:visited{color:#656565;}
#footerMenu a:link,#footerMenu a:visited{color:#FFFFFF;}